Transaction e030111ec6e0f6c588a17813ba126673426723b64a59287d47786dce110aac77
1 Input
1 Output
-
e030111ec6e0f6c588a17813ba126673426723b64a59287d47786dce110aac77:0
- value
- 5840000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 53b423ee405eaf2009bf97d438155a7e07a648ba OP_EQUALVERIFY OP_CHECKSIG
- address
- 18datJ1C1dmpJgpdpNNj2G4KFqbdeucMRd